Description

This was a tricky one! At 1485mm f/7, I needed 10 min subs to see much of anything in individual frames. (dual narrowband) 

This work combines 3 sessions totaling over 18 hours of 10 min guided subs in low-moon, backyard conditions. I processed Ha and [OIII] separately, and used a modified HOO2 palette that reduced the Ha background and boosted [OIII] to find this balance. In this balance, the shock waves and details carved out by radiation and stellar winds around the chain of bright new stars near the Wizard's "chin" stand out. 

In postprocessing, I used some minimal Topaz denoising, classic unsharp mask, and then some mild wavelet sharpening in Registax to bring out more of the dust and gas cloud details. I used some very mild star reduction in AstroPixelProcesser to reduce star size and intensity by 15%, but I like to take a light touch on that. To me, it's interesting to see how faint this beautiful DSO is relative to the stars.
